Habitat for Humanity Wellington County is relaunching Women Build for its second project to be completed in the summer.

The launch will kick with a bowl-a-thon fundraiser. The event will feature Taylor Evans Public School student Karson Simpson reading her contest-winning essay Hope.

There will be opportunities to bowl, take part in a silent auction, to win prizes, and help a family in need.
